## System context — the Proxmox re-platform (READ THIS FIRST)
The project has **re-platformed onto Proxmox**, with a locked **three-component model**:
- **Hub** (`felhom.eu/hub/`) — operator backend on k3s.
- **Host agent** (`felhom-agent/`, formerly `proxmox-controller`) — one per Proxmox host; operator-tier; owns ALL Proxmox interaction.
- **In-guest controller** (THIS repo) — one per customer LXC; **Docker-only; holds NO Proxmox credentials**.
**This repo is being de-privileged.** In the target model, host/disk/Proxmox/Cloudflare
responsibilities move OUT of the controller into the **host agent**: System info, Storage (disk
scan/format/mount/migrate), the disk-tier Backup (restic, cross-drive, drive-restore, infra-backup),
and the Cloudflare-API geo enforcement. The controller keeps the **app domain**: stack/deploy
management, the Hungarian web UI, app-data backup (DB dumps + Docker-volume tars), metrics/telemetry,
integrations, git-sync, notifications.
> **Authoritative map:** `felhom.eu/documentation/architecture/02-controller-module-map.md` — the
> per-package **KEEP / PORT / DELETE(→agent) / DELETE(obsolete) / MODIFY** classification. Read it
> before touching `backup/`, `storage/`, `cloudflare/`, `system/`, or `config/`. Also doc 01
> (topology/trust) and doc 03 (the host agent).
**⚠️ Status — do NOT assume the target state is implemented.** The de-privileging has only *started*:
the recent `internal/appbackup/` extraction split the keep-side app-data-backup primitives from the
delete-side disk/host code (groundwork, no behaviour change). The **bulk strip has NOT happened**
the current code STILL contains the full privileged storage / restic / cross-drive / disk /
Cloudflare stack. The strip + the agent-local-API client land at **~slice 8**. So the code you see
is the **pre-strip, still-privileged** controller; match the code, not the target, unless a TASK
says otherwise.
**Don't confuse the two ex-"controllers":** `felhom-agent` (host, operator-tier, was
`proxmox-controller`) vs this `felhom-controller` (in-guest, was `deploy-felhom-compose`).
